The Indian in the Cupboard, by Lynne Reid Banks

This story is about how Omri gets a medicine cupboard from one of his brothers, and his mother helped him find a key to match it. Then he got a little plastic Indian for his birthday, also. He went up to his room and opened the cupboard and put the Indian in the cupboard.The next morning when Omri woke up he heard this weird sound coming from the cupboard. He looked inside and the Indian was moving and was a living thing! He opened the cupboard and the little Indian actually talked. His name was Little Bear. What will Omri do with him??
